In this special  episode, I sit down with Dr. Amanda Hare, Nurse Practitioner at Rune Labs, whose journey from the neurology ICU to digital health innovation offers powerful insights for the Parkinson’s community. We explore how her frontline experience shaped her understanding of patient care and how that perspective now fuels her work with the groundbreaking StrivePD app.

Dr. Hare walks us through the app’s capabilities—from tracking tremors and dyskinesia in real time to monitoring non-motor symptoms, setting medication reminders, and journaling emotional well-being. We discuss how this data can be shared with clinicians to create more personalized, focused treatment plans, and how the paid service, StrivePD Guardian, is working toward insurance approval to make this tool more accessible.

We also dive into Rune Labs’ exciting collaboration with the Parkinson’s Foundation, combining the PD GENEration genetic testing program with StrivePD to advance research and care. Finally, we look ahead to the future of Parkinson’s therapies and the promising efforts to slow disease progression.
